How much does Sam need to pay if he takes this ad to join in the class? A. $30. B. $25. C. $20. D. $5. B     Li Wenyong,53,is a forest officer at the National Park in Hainan Province. His job is to find and study Hainan gibbons(长臂猿),and record their latest situation with a camera and a pen.     Hainan gibbons live in rainforest trees over 10 meters high,seldom on the ground. In the 1950s,the Hainan gibbon population was over 2,000. However,local villagers began to open up land in the mountains. Gibbons lost their home. In the 1980s,the number of Hainan gibbons was just about seven.     In order to protect Hainan gibbons,Hainan government set out a series of measures. Local government planted more than 300,000 trees as food for the gibbons. Local people moved out of the mountains to give living space to the gibbons. Volunteers went into the rainforest to protect them. Thanks to these protection efforts,the number of the gibbons has risen.     Li loves his job. As Li sat down under a tree and adjusted(调整) his camera,several Hainan gibbons hung their bodies upside down and touched Li􀆳s head and equipment(设备) with their hands.     “Without protection,this species(物种) would be never seen again,” Li said. “I will guard them forever,until my legs can no longer run. ” (    )19. Working out through online videos requires a strong will and action. D. Working out through online videos has advantages and problems. D     Plants are rooted(扎根) in one place. They can􀆳t run away from danger or walk over the sunny side of the garden. So they have to develop some special ways to protect themselves and grow in the nature.     Some scientists found that plants can sense their surroundings(环境). You􀆳ve all seen plants grow towards light which is called phototropism. Even if the top of them are cut off,the plants don􀆳t change the direction. They sense the light and tell the rest of the plants how to grow then.     Some plants “talk” with each other by using “airmail” to warn each other of danger. Researchers in England cut the leaves of cabbages. The cabbages then produce a tiny number of chemicals(化学物质) that protect themselves from some insects. Strangely,the cabbages which aren􀆳t cut nearby also begin to give off their own different chemicals. That means they seem to receive a warning from their cabbage neighbors.     Most amazingly,plants have a great system of communication that can connect nearly every plant in a forest by fungi (真菌). It connects the roots of different plants to each other. Scientists call the system the “wood wide web”,similar to the Internet we use. Using the network,plants can communicate and share information and even food with each other.
